https://origsvn.digium.com/svn/asterisk/branches/1.6.2 ................ r312210 | alecdavis | 2011-04-01 21:47:29 +1300 (Fri, 01 Apr 2011) | 29 lines Merged revisions 312174 via svnmerge from https://origsvn.digium.com/svn/asterisk/branches/1.4 ........ r312174 | alecdavis | 2011-04-01 21:29:49 +1300 (Fri, 01 Apr 2011) | 23 lines voicemail: get real last_message_index and count_messages, ODBC resequence change last_message_index to read the max msgnum stored in the database change count_messages to actually count the number of messages. last_message_index change: This fixed overwriting of the last message if msgnum=0 was missing. Previously every incoming message would overwrite msgnum=1. count_messages change: allows us to detect when requencing is required in opneA_mailbox. resequence enabled for ODBC storage: Assists with fixing up corrupt databases with gaps, but only when a user actively opens there mailboxes.
